Mukesh Kumar Saini vs State Of Rajasthan
2022 Latest Caselaw 5699 Raj

Citation : 2022 Latest Caselaw 5699 Raj
Judgement Date : 19 April, 2022

Rajasthan High Court - Jodhpur
Mukesh Kumar Saini vs State Of Rajasthan on 19 April, 2022
Bench: Manoj Kumar Garg

HIGH COURT OF JUDICATURE FOR RAJASTHAN AT JODHPUR S.B. Criminal Miscellaneous Bail Application No. 4811/2022

Mukesh Kumar Saini S/o Sh. Rameshwarlal Saini, Aged About 31 Years, R/o Guhala Police Station, Neemka Thana District Sikar.

(At Present Lodged In Central Jail, Sriganganagar)

----Petitioner Versus State Of Rajasthan, Through Pp

----Respondent

For Petitioner(s) : Mr. Shree Kant Verma. For Respondent(s) : Mr. Javed Gauri, P.P.

HON'BLE MR. JUSTICE MANOJ KUMAR GARG

Judgment / Order

19/04/2022

The present bail application has been filed under Section 439

Cr.P.C. The petitioner has been arrested in connection with F.I.R.

No.569/2021, Police Station Jawahar Nagar, District

Sriganganagar, for the offences punishable under Sections 363,

366-A of the I.P.C.

Learned counsel for the petitioner submits that the petitioner

is in judicial custody and trial of the case will take sufficient long

time to be concluded. Therefore, the benefit of bail should be

granted to the accused-petitioner.

Learned Public Prosecutor has opposed the bail application.

I have considered the arguments advanced before me and

gone through the material available on record.

(2 of 2) [CRLMB-4811/2022]

Taking into account the facts and circumstances of the case,

without commenting on the merits of the case, this Court deems it

just and proper to release the petitioner on bail.

Accordingly, the bail application under Section 439 Cr.P.C. is

allowed and it is ordered that the accused-petitioner Mukesh

Kumar Saini S/o Sh. Rameshwarlal Saini shall be enlarged on bail

in F.I.R. No.569/2021, Police Station Jawahar Nagar, District

Sriganganagar provided he furnishes a personal bond in the sum

of Rs.1,00,000/- with two sureties of Rs.50,000/- each to the

satisfaction of the learned trial Judge for his appearance before

the court concerned on all the dates of hearing as and when called

upon to do so.

(MANOJ KUMAR GARG),J 41-prashant/-
